An Atlanta lawyer accused of attempting to extort “$24 million within two business days” from a real estate developer client could soon pay more than $3.7 million for breaches of fiduciary duty and contract, following a two-year arbitration.

Now petitioner counsel are requesting that the Fulton County Superior Court confirm the arbitration and enter a final judgment in order to recoup $1.5 million in punitive damages and more than $2.2 million in attorney fees.
